Bagnaia Dominates Malaysian MotoGP with Third Consecutive Pole
Francesco Bagnaia secured his third consecutive pole position at the Malaysian MotoGP, continuing his impressive performance at the Sepang International Circuit. The Italian rider clocked a time of 1:58.012 during the qualifying session held on March 15, 2024, placing him at the front of the grid for the race. This achievement reflects Bagnaia’s strong form as he competes for the MotoGP World Championship title.
Bagnaia, riding for Ducati, demonstrated remarkable speed and consistency throughout the qualifying rounds. His closest competitor, Jorge Martin, finished in second place, just 0.264 seconds behind. Marco Bezzecchi followed in third, completing a competitive front row that promises an exciting race ahead.
